Spoleto Festival USA
Annually, Charleston, South Carolina, hosts the Spoleto Festival USA, an international arts festival. There are a variety of acts at the festival, including opera, theater, dance, music, and visual art. One of the biggest and most prominent arts festivals in the country, Spoleto Festival USA attracts guests from all over the globe.
The festival showcases emerging and established artists worldwide, making it a must-see event for culture lovers. In addition to the performances, visitors can enjoy various special events and activities, including artist talks, workshops, and panel discussions.
